Abstract

An SCR system includes at least one reducing agent tank, a filter, a feed device and a reducing agent line for feeding and conducting a reducing agent. At least one compensation element has a volume through which the reducing agent flows and is suitable for varying the volume as a function of a reducing agent pressure. A motor vehicle having an SCR system is also provided.

Claims (13)

1. An SCR system, comprising:

at least one reducing agent tank, a filter, a conveying device and a reducing agent line for conveying and conducting a reducing agent; and

at least one one-piece, metallic, compensation element having a volume through which the reducing agent flows;

said at least one compensation element configured for varying said volume as a function of a reducing agent pressure;

said at least one compensation element having at least one surface part under a preload, said at least one surface part being movable counter to said preload at a certain reducing agent pressure for increasing said volume of said at least one compensation element through which the reducing agent flows, said preload reversing above a certain pressure and said volume of said at least one compensation element changing abruptly.

2. The SCR system according to claim 1 , wherein said at least one compensation element is constructed in the form of a bellows.

3. The SCR system according to claim 1 , wherein said at least one compensation element behaves rigidly up to a reducing agent pressure of at least 5 bar, and said volume of said at least one compensation element increases significantly with further increasing pressure.

4. The SCR system according to claim 3 , wherein said reducing agent pressure of at least 5 bar is at least 10 bar.

5. The SCR system according to claim 1 , which further comprises a metering unit, said reducing agent tank, said filter, said conveying device, said reducing agent line and said metering unit being components of the SCR system, and a screw connection connects said at least one compensation element to at least one of said components.

6. The SCR system according to claim 1 , wherein said volume of said at least one compensation element is configured to accommodate an entire increase in volume of the reducing agent in the SCR system when the reducing agent freezes.

7. The SCR system according to claim 1 , wherein the SCR system has a system volume to be increased by said at least one compensation element by an expansion volume, and said expansion volume amounts to between 2% and 15% of said system volume.

8. A motor vehicle, comprising an SCR system according to claim 1 .

9. The SCR system according to claim 1 , wherein said abrupt volume change of said at least one compensation element is discontinuous.
